Two problems. Two different right answers. And the honesty to prove which is which.
EKOM ran two of this distributor's real data problems. On one, an AI read was the right tool. On the other, a plain deterministic method beat AI outright — we tested whether a language model could do the hard slice better, it scored worse, so we didn't use it and didn't bill for it. In both, the lever on quality was connecting their own authoritative source data, not piling on inference. That's what a team that told us their product data was "suspect" actually wants: judgment, not hype.

What that looked like

AI where it reasons
Faceted fuse attributes normalized and reconciled against the distributor's own association and manufacturer feeds — class values unified, value/unit split, titles rebuilt. ~96% resolved from data already in their ecosystem.
Deterministic where codes decide
Tens of thousands of un-segmented products classified into the reporting taxonomy straight from their own ERP codes — no AI. Held-out accuracy: Segment ~94%, Group ~86%, most rows shipping automatically.
The restraint, proven
We measured whether a language model could do the hard slice better. On the fine-grained call it couldn't — so we didn't run it. Right tool per problem, and honest about which is which.
The lever is source data
Where a source held the answer, we nailed it; where nothing did, we said so rather than guessing. The unlock isn't more inference — it's connecting the authoritative feeds and adding the fields that are missing.
